The management potential of future administrators was rated by a panel of three judges. Each judge rated a candidate on a scale of 1 (high performance) to 6 (low performance). However before using these ratings to choose a candidate, the firm wanted to check the reliability of the raters to see if there was a difference between the ratings of the judges. The data are included below. Many times one judge will be stricter on his/her rating of a candidate’s potential. Test to see if the individual ratings by all the judges are the same or if at least one is different from the others.
| Candidate | Rater 1 | Rater 2 | Rater 3 | 
| A | 4.5 | 4.5 | 5.0 | 
| B | 2.5 | 4.5 | 4.5 | 
| C | 5.0 | 3.0 | 4.0 | 
| D | 4.0 | 4.5 | 4.5 | 
| E | 1.5 | 2.0 | 4.5 | 
| F | 3.5 | 4.5 | 4.5 | 
| G | 4.0 | 4.0 | 4.0 |
